At Windsor Manor, every celebration is as unique as the couple we’re celebrating. When it comes to your wedding bar, there’s no one-size-fits-all approach — whether you envision craft cocktails flowing all night, a simple toast with champagne, or a completely alcohol-free affair, we offer flexible packages to fit your style, guest list, and budget.


Below, we’re breaking down the different types of bar options available at Windsor Manor — along with the pros and cons of each — so you can confidently choose the one that fits your celebration best.



1. Non-Alcoholic Bar


A bar doesn’t have to serve alcohol to be special. Our non-alcoholic bar setup can include sodas, sparkling cider, fruit-infused water and lemonade, beautifully displayed to complement your reception aesthetic.


Pros:


  • Ideal for daytime, family-friendly, or faith-based celebrations

  • Keeps costs lower without sacrificing style

  • Guests of all ages can enjoy every offering


Cons:


  • Some adult guests may prefer an alcoholic option

  • Can require a little creativity to make it feel festive (think signature mocktails)



A bar without alcohol can still be full of charm, color, and conversation.


2. Cash Bar (Beer & Wine, with or without Liquor)


Guests purchase their own drinks, and Windsor provides a stocked bar with beer and wine — with the option to add liquor for a wider variety of cocktails.


Pros:


  • Cost-effective option — you don’t cover guest consumption

  • Still offers guests a festive experience

  • Flexible: start with beer and wine or add liquor for mixed drinks


Cons:


  • Guests need to bring cash or card

  • Slower bar lines if liquor and cocktails are added



Perfect for couples who want to offer a bar experience without stretching their budget.



3. Open Bar (Beer & Wine with or without Liquor)


A hosted bar where the couple covers the cost of drinks for their guests. Start with open beer and wine service, or elevate the experience by adding liquor for cocktails and mixed drinks.


Pros:


  • Seamless, guest-friendly experience — no payment required

  • Predictable cost structure with tiered options

  • Adds an elevated, celebratory tone


Cons:


  • Higher cost per guest than cash bar options

  • Requires experienced bartenders for liquor service (ours are pros!)



An open bar creates an atmosphere of celebration from the first pour to the final toast.


4. Signature Drinks


Add personality to your bar with a custom cocktail named after your love story — like The Manor Mule or His & Hers Margaritas. These can be added to any bar type, and our team will help design signage and garnishes to match your theme.


Pros:


  • Personalized touch guests remember

  • Works for any bar type — open, cash, or non-alcoholic

  • Photo-worthy and fun


Cons:


  • Adds a small additional cost

  • Requires advance selection and ingredient prep



Your signature drink tells your story, one sip at a time.


5. Champagne Toast


A beautiful way to mark your ceremony or reception speeches, the champagne toast can be added to any bar package — or offered on its own if you choose not to have a bar at all.


You can also elevate this moment with our Champagne Wall enhancement, a stunning display that can be placed at the entrance of your ceremony for guests to enjoy a celebratory pour before you say “I do.”


Pros:


  • Timeless, elegant tradition

  • Can be offered without a full bar

  • Adds a festive, unified moment for guests


Cons:


  • Additional per-person cost

  • Requires advance coordination for timing and pour service



A classic champagne toast brings everyone together in one sparkling moment.


6. The Second Bar Enhancement


For larger guest counts or weddings that flow between multiple spaces, a second bar can be added as an enhancement. This includes an additional bar setup and a second bartender to keep lines short and service seamless.


It’s also a wonderful option for couples planning a cocktail hour in the Green Space — allowing guests to enjoy drinks outdoors while soaking in the garden views without having to return inside.


Pros:


  • Perfect for cocktail hour in the Green Space

  • Improves flow and reduces wait times

  • Allows for specialty setups (e.g., outdoor cocktail bar or bourbon station)

  • Adds a stylish décor element for large receptions



Cons:


  • Additional cost for setup and staffing

  • May require strategic placement depending on layout



Two bars mean twice the charm — and half the wait.
